Family Christmas together. First cruise for my husband and I, but Grandma and my brother's family had both cruised several times before.

Embarkation was dismal - standing in line for 3 hours facing armed security guards, with no explanation given until after we finally boarded. (The explanation eventually given was that the 30-mph winds were too high to safely deploy the gangplank. I think Celebrity needs a stronger gangplank.) Debarkation also much slower than expected: from on-line research, we though we would be able to just walk off since we were carrying our bags, but there was a huge lineup and it took about 45 minutes to get off the ship and another half hour to get through customs.

Once on the ship, things improved a lot! We had a terrific cabin steward and good dining experiences in the main dining room. We were doing "anytime" dining and ended up never needing to make a reservation - there was only one night when we had to wait longer than 5 minutes. Excellent gym facilities, although very busy. Bought one Pilates class and it was excellent, although pricey. The ship is beautiful and well maintained, and although full there were always places to sit and relax. We had 3 cabins in a row and had the dividers removed between the verandahs, so had some good quality family time together out there.

Cabin Review

Deluxe Ocean View with Verandah 1A

Cabin 1A

Up-to-date, comfortable cabin with an extra-large verandah perfect for relaxing. Our family had 3 cabins in a row and our steward removed the dividers between them, making it very convenient to visit with each other.

San Juan

Had an enjoyable walk along the Paseo del Morro to the fort, visited with many cats and took sunset pictures along the way, and then came back along the field and strolled through Old San Juan (very crowded but festive), winding up with an excellent dinner at Princesa Gastrobar.
